What does depth of discharge mean?

Depth of Discharge (DoD) is kind of like peeking into your car’s gas tank to see how much fuel you’ve used. It tells you how much energy has been used from a battery compared to its full capacity. So, if a battery is half empty, its DoD is 50%. Part 2. Depth of discharge and capacity

What does depth of discharge mean on a battery?

Depth of discharge (DoD) measures how much of a battery’s total electricity storage capacity has been consumed. Depending on battery chemistry, DoD can vary widely — from 50% (lead acid) to 80% (Li-ion/LiFePO4). DoD significantly impacts how much electricity you can use without permanently damaging a battery.

What does 80% depth of discharge mean?

It means that you can only use 80% of your battery’s total rated capacity. So if you have a 500 amp-hour capacity battery, you really only have 400 amp-hours to work with at 80% depth of discharge. What is depth of discharge (DOD)?

Part 1. Understanding depth of discharge (DoD) Depth of Discharge (DoD) describes the percentage of a battery’s capacity that a user has discharged relative to its total capacity. For instance, if a battery has a total capacity of 100 amp-hours (Ah) and the user has used 80 Ah, the DoD is 80%.

What is a mobile energy storage system?

A mobile energy storage system is composed of a mobile vehicle, battery system and power conversion system . Relying on its spatial–temporal flexibility, it can be moved to different charging stations to exchange energy with the power system.

What is a mobile energy storage system (mess)?

During emergencies via a shift in the produced energy, mobile energy storage systems (MESSs) can store excess energy on an island, and then use it in another location without sufficient energy supply and at another time , which provides high flexibility for distribution system operators to make disaster recovery decisions .

What is a transportable energy storage system?

Referred to as transportable energy storage systems, MESSs are generally vehicle-mounted container battery systems equipped with standard-ized physical interfaces to allow for plug-and-play operation. Their transportation could be powered by a diesel engine or the energy from the batteries themselves.

Does power Edison have a mobile energy storage system?

Power Edison has deployed mobile energy storage systems for over five years, offering utility-scale plug-and-play solutions . In 2021, Nomad Trans-portable Power Systems released three commercially available MESS units with energy capacities ranging from 660 kWh to 2 MWh .

How does a wind turbine energy storage system work?

The energy storage system is connected in parallel with a traditional wind turbine at the input of the power grid. When there is a surplus of system energy, the system stores the excess energy in the flywheel through the AC/AC converter and the hydrostatic transmission system (pump-motor system).

Why is battery storage a good option for wind turbines?

Battery storage stands out as a superior energy storage option for wind turbines due to its high efficiency, fast response times, scalability, compact size, durability, and long lifespan. These systems offer high round-trip efficiency, ensuring minimal energy loss, and can be customized to match specific energy needs.
